Why Bulk Emails Have Completely Lost Their Effectiveness in 2025
In 2025, rule-based mass emails can no longer reach users—average open rates have fallen below 12%, and conversion rates are under 2%. Consumers bombarded with 3,000 brand messages every day have long since blocked all ‘wide-net’ content. This inefficiency directly drives up your customer acquisition costs. A Guangzhou-based home goods export brand once faced a situation where CPC reached $3.2 and ad ROI was only 1.4.
The problem isn’t the channel; it’s the content format. When users expect to be ‘truly understood’ rather than ‘uniformly informed,’ static emails become noise. After abandoning template-based mass mailings, they turned to AI-generated dynamic content—and the result was an email reply rate soaring to 28% while saving over $56,000 in advertising spend in a single month. Efficiency is no longer an optimization item; it’s a survival threshold.
How AI Content Creation Achieves Personalization for Every Recipient
The key to breaking the deadlock is making each email feel as if it were handwritten. Gartner predicts that by 2025, 60% of outbound marketing content will be generated by AI. Beiniu’s content engine leverages NLP and user behavior modeling to analyze recipients’ geographic location, purchase stage, and interest trajectory in real time, automatically generating highly relevant copy. Its multilingual template library covers 18 major markets, ensuring natural tone and cultural appropriateness.
This means that a repurchase reminder sent to Germany can reference local holiday rhythms, while the first email to new customers in Southeast Asia automatically emphasizes price sensitivity and social trust. After one Guangzhou-based 3C team integrated the system, click-through rates increased to 28%, and content iteration speed accelerated tenfold. Compared with outsourced writers producing 50 emails per month, AI can run hundreds of variable tests. Scalable personalization is no longer just a slogan—it’s an executable process.
How AI Email Marketing Locks in High-Value Customers
While others are still sending generic ‘Dear Customer’ emails, a Guangzhou-based beauty seller has already used AI to lock in the top 20% of high-value customers by LTV, achieving a 39% open rate on the first email. They use Beiniu’s clustering analysis model, combining collaborative filtering with RFM segmentation algorithms, to extract high-value profiles from historical orders and generate Lookalike audiences of 50,000 people.
This represents a fundamental重构 of business logic: ad spending is no longer based on guesswork but on data-driven ‘precision guidance.’ As a result, customer acquisition costs drop by 41%, with every dollar of budget going to the most likely converters. Even more importantly, AI updates customer tags in real time, allowing strategies to dynamically adapt to the customer lifecycle. You’re not dealing with a list; you’re dealing with a continuously evolving response engine—this is the core barrier in 2025.
How Much Return Does AI-Based Customer Acquisition Really Deliver?
In typical Guangzhou cross-border scenarios, deploying an AI system within six months yields a 3.8x return on investment—every yuan invested brings back 3.8 yuan in incremental revenue. This isn’t theory; it’s the audit result from the South China Cross-Border E-Commerce Association on 17 companies: a system costing 80,000 yuan annually increases monthly customer acquisition from 800 to 1,320, while reducing the cost per customer from 142 yuan to 89 yuan—a 37% reduction.
The savings come from dual optimization: on the human resources side, a three-person team used to spend 20 days producing 50 emails, but now AI automatically generates and A/B tests templates, cutting manpower by 60%; on the advertising side, precise targeting reduces ineffective spending by 44%. One home goods seller said, ‘We finally stopped paying for clicks we couldn’t see.’ The real transformation is the establishment of a replicable growth loop.
Three Steps to Launch Your AI Marketing System
Once you’ve calculated the ROI, the next step is implementation. Teams of any size can get a basic AI marketing workflow up and running within 14 days. The key isn’t the technology; it’s the speed of action.
The first step is connecting data sources. Use Beiniu’s backend to sync Shopify or Magento orders with one click and integrate with CRM. The more complete the data, the more accurate the AI’s judgments. The second step is configuring three high-value scenario templates: abandoned cart recovery, new product recommendations, and repeat purchase incentives. These templates are optimized based on the 2025 real-world experience of leading Guangzhou sellers and are ready to use out of the box. The third step is launching A/B testing and monitoring CTR and the conversion funnel. Visualized workflows let you clearly see the trigger logic and flow of each email.
